Pil-woo Lee

Pil-woo Lee

  • Birthday: 1897-11-26
  • Deathday: 1978-10-20
  • Place of birth: Hanseon, Korean Empire [now Seoul, Republic of Korea]
  • Also know as: Pilwoo Lee

Biography

Lee Phil-woo was the first cinematographer of Korea.
